Thanks for visiting the fundraising page for The Tri for Alice Organization!
This group was created by Brian Falciglia, Scott Falciglia and Andrew McDermott when they forged their dreams of a cure for Huntington's Disease with their desire to compete in triathlons and other races. This is done in memory of Alice Falciglia who inherited the illness from her father and passed away last winter.
Huntington's Disease ("HD") is a fatal hereditary neurological disorder affecting 1 in 10,000 Americans. Presently there is no cure. The Huntington's Disease Society of America ("HDSA") coordinates the research efforts of 16 experts around the globe to help find a cure. The mission of The Tri for Alice Organization is to enlighten the public about HD and to facilitate donations to HDSA for research. We do this by encouraging current and new members to participate in athletic races like triathlons as a unified team. The goal may be to win each event, but regardless of what place you finish the idea is to "Tri" in memory of Alice.
